Correlation Between Serum IGF-1 Level And Carotid Plaque Stability In Patients With Atherosclerotic Cerebral Infarction

ObjectiveIt is assumed that the level of serum IGF-can protect the stability of cerebral infarction and atherosclerotic plaques.By observing the difference in the level of peripheral blood IGF-1 in patients with different stages of cerebral infarction and the patients with different carotid plaque properties,this view is verified.MethodsFrom March 2016 to September 2017,80 patients were admitted to the First Affiliated Hospital of Bengbu Medical College and were diagnosed with atherosclerotic cerebral infarction(ASCI).The health staff selected for physical examination in our hospital served as a control group,a total of 40 cases.In the ASCI group,5 ml of venous blood was collected on the 3rd and 14 th days of admission,and in the control group,5 ml of venous blood was collected on the day of physical examination,both of which were in the fasting state.We sent it to our hospital's endocrine laboratory and used chemiluminescence to detect serum IGF-1 levels in the ASCI group and the normal control group.All patients in the ASCI group were admitted to the hospital with color Doppler ultrasonography to determine bilateral carotid ultrasound.ASCI patients were divided into plaque stabilization group and unstable plaque group according to the results of color Doppler ultrasound measurement.Statistically stable plaque group was obtained.A total of 44 patients and 36 unstable plaque groups were included.In addition,the ASCI group was grouped according to the NIHSS(National Institutes of Health Stroke Scale)score on admission,and was divided into light group(25 cases),medium group(40 cases),and heavy group(15 cases).The serum IGF-1 levels in different groups were statistically analyzed.SPSS statistical software was used to count the correlation of serum IGF-1 levels between different groups.Results1.The serum IGF-1 level in the ASCI group at the 3rd day(89.55±11.36)was significantly lower than that in the healthy control group(118.25±10.20)),while the serum IGF-1 level at the 14 th day was higher than that at the 3rd day(102.30±10.94),but still lower than the healthy control group(118.25 ± 10.20),with differences between groups(P<0.01)2.The analysis of carotid ultrasound ultrasonography results in all patients in the ASCI group showed that there were more carotid plaques,a total of 44 cases,and the number of stable carotid plaques was 36.Statistical analysis of IGF-1 levels showed that serum IGF-1 levels(81.68±8.47)were significantly lower in carotid artery unstable plaque patients than in patients with carotid artery stability plaques(99.17±5.50),and the difference was statistically significant(P< 0.01).According to the NHISS score,the ASCI group was divided into light group(25 cases),medium-sized group(40 cases),and severe group(15 cases).Serum IGF-1 levels were calculated and the results were serum IGF-1 levels in patients with mild,moderate,and severe diseases.Lower than the control group(P all <0.05),in which the heavy group was lower than the middle group,and the middle group was lower than the heavy group.Conclusion1.the high level of serum IGF-1 has a protective effect on cerebral tissue after ischemia,which can provide a new target for the treatment of cerebral infarction.2.the study confirmed that serum high level of IGF-1 had a certain effect on maintaining the stability of carotid plaques,and positively correlated with plaque stability.3.serum IGF-1 level can reflect the severity of cerebral infarction to some extent.
